Method for compensating for irradiation hardening and scattered beam effects in radiography and X-ray computer tomography

摘要

The method involves recording calibration phantom by using a variety of different angles between a main axis of an ellipse and a central beam of an x-ray receiving unit in a form of caliber scans and x-ray projection images with different acceleration voltages and storing the calibration phantom in a memory of an image processing computer. Volumes of the calibration phantom are reconstructed by inverse radon transformation. Coefficients of a fractional rational function in the calibration phantom associated to a look-up table are stored.
